I really don't like the Costa del Sol, so would not choose that for beach time. And Seville is lovely, so would definitely opt for that over Malaga. I definitely don't think it's too much time in Lisbon. There are nice side trips you can take from there, including beaches. Cascais and Sintra are nice day trips and Cascais has small beaches in town and a very large beach (Guincho) north of town. Lisbon itself is a great city and can fill several days easily.

I too don't care for the Costa del Sol. Seville is worth visiting, so that gets my vote over Malaga.

The beaches around Lisbon won't be as busy, but this coast is windy.
